
WeRoad, the travel brand that has brought together over 200,000 solo travellers worldwide, has launched WeMeet, a new way for people to meet others in their cities through in-person events and shared experiences.
Designed for both WeRoaders (customers) and people new to the brand, WeMeet is expected to make it easier to meet people and build friendships through organised social gatherings.
WeMeet is part of WeRoad’s broader commitment to tackle the loneliness epidemic. The World Health Organisation (WHO) declared loneliness a global public health threat, with more than 30% of young adults (18–34 years) reporting feeling lonely daily.
With WeMeet, anyone – regardless of whether they’ve travelled with WeRoad – can download the app to discover local events designed to expand their social circles and make meaningful real-life connections.

According to the team behind WeRoad, WeMeet offers a simple and accessible way to turn free time into opportunities for real connection. From urban hikes and after-work drinks to creative workshops and yoga sessions, each event is designed to bring people together and spark new friendships.
WeRoad is no stranger to hosting successful local gatherings on top of the extended world-spanning trips it’s already known for.
In 2024 alone, more than 50,000 participants attended local events hosted by the company. WeMeet builds on that momentum, bringing people together not just while travelling, but in their day-to-day lives.
WeMeet is launching in more than 30 European cities, including London, Manchester, Dublin, Berlin, Cologne, Paris, Madrid, Barcelona, Amsterdam, Zurich, Rome and Milan.
“WeMeet is designed to bring people together around shared interests, whether it’s a morning hike, a pottery class, or simply meeting for drinks,” adds Daniel Martinez Delfa, Senior Marketing and Event Manager at WeRoad.
“We’re starting with over 300 events in over 30 European cities and planning to keep adding more events and new locales.”
The WeMeet app is available in multiple languages and has a dedicated events discovery feature.
